10. Aims and Objectives

10.1. Students investigate, design, plan, manage, create and evaluate solutions.

10.2. Students are creative, innovative and enterprising when using traditional, contemporary and emerging technologies.

10.3. They make informed and ethical decisions about the role, impact and use of technologies relating to a sustainable future

10.4. Students use and manipulate technologies appropriately when designing and creating solutions.
